Detecting AI-generated content can be challenging, but there are several ways you can identify if a piece of content was created by AI:

1. Look for inconsistencies in the writing style: AI-generated content often lacks the human touch and may show inconsistencies in tone, style, and language. Look for unnatural phrasing or syntax that may indicate it was written by a machine.

2. Check for unusual vocabulary or wording: AI algorithms may use uncommon or outdated vocabulary that a human writer would be less likely to use. Keep an eye out for phrases or words that don’t seem like they were written by a human.

3. Analyze the structure and coherence of the content: AI-generated content may lack logical flow or coherence, jumping from one topic to another without a clear connection. Look for abrupt transitions or disjointed paragraphs that could be a red flag.

4. Run the content through plagiarism detection tools: AI algorithms may generate content by piecing together information from various sources, leading to a higher risk of plagiarism. Use plagiarism detection tools to check if the content matches any existing sources online.

5. Utilize AI detection tools: There are now tools and software available that can help detect AI-generated content by analyzing patterns, language, and other indicators specific to machine-generated writing. Consider using these tools to flag any suspicious content.

By using a combination of these techniques, you can improve your chances of detecting AI-generated content and ensuring that the content you consume or produce is authentic and trustworthy.
